This recently restored Whitehall was built for the owner’s grandmother in ~1938 by a shop in Lake Winnipesauke area. It has been wooded out and completely repainted and varnished. She is planked in clear white cedar lapstrake, with bent oak frames and mahogany rails and seats. All fasteners are brass. There are two rowing stations. (Whitehalls are usually rowed from the front seat, if solo.) These boats were developed for crossing the rivers around New York City in the nineteenth century. They are relatively light, fast and designed to track straight. This one weighs in at just over 200 pounds. I have reenforced the transom to allow use of an outboard, if desired.
